Hi Eugene, thanks for your response! Your recommendation makes sense, that's what I more or less tried. The problem that I am facing is that inside foreachPartition() I cannot create a new rdd and use saveAsTextFile. It would probably make sense to write directly to HDFS using the Java API. When I tried that I was getting errors similar to this:
Failed on local exception: java.io.InterruptedIOException: Interruped while waiting for IO on channel java.nio.channels.SocketChannel Probably it's hitting a race condition. Has anyone else faced this situation? Any suggestions? Thanks a lot!
